Fig. 1. Effects of 20 min of severe hypoxia (0.3 mg l–1), indicated by the bar on x-axis. (A) Heart rate (fH), (B) ventral aortic blood pressure (PVA), (C) dorsal aortic blood pressure (PDA) in control (•, N=14) aminophylline-treated ({blacktriangledown}, N=7), atropine-treated ({blacksquare}, N=7) and tubocurarine-treated ({diamondsuit}, N=7) sharks. All values are means ± S.E.M. Time-dependent changes were tested using repeated measures ANOVA with Dunnet post-test. Lines indicate the time periods that differ significantly from the last normoxic value (P<0.05). Differences in the effects of hypoxia between aminophylline-treated and control sharks (A) and between hypoxia- and atropine-treated (D) are indicated by an asterisk.
